Overview:
“When the game show is rigged…” is a meme format that typically involves a captioned image, where the text implies frustration or disbelief regarding an unfair outcome or manipulation in a competitive setting. The phrase captures the sentiment of feeling cheated or subtly acknowledging that something is not as it appears, often in a humorous or exaggerated way.

Spread:
The meme began circulating widely on platforms like Twitter, Instagram, and Reddit. Users share their personal anecdotes, observations, or satirical takes on unfair situations. The simplicity of the format allows for widespread adaptation, making it suitable for numerous contexts, such as sports, reality shows, or even everyday life scenarios where individuals feel wronged or misled.
